Output 4ab62e64f0771b37111f56f1a552a7474d702d8a161ecdc56e4a575075f7207b:2

value
25488628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5773ed86dc325ecc1d1c936c12e950523b4e4866 OP_EQUAL
address
MFsZtviMPYj4KLN5bLewVSGeiaGTcE6F4i
transaction
4ab62e64f0771b37111f56f1a552a7474d702d8a161ecdc56e4a575075f7207b
spent
true